Default Jethot Y pipe problem

Hey so I noticed on my jethot ypipe the 3 bolt flange is actually starting to bend where the bolts would go in. Its causing the pressure to not evenly being distributed all around the flange and is resulting in an exhaust leak that is really annoying. Have any of you guys had this problem and what did you did to fix it?

I had the same problem. My solution was switch over to LPP long tubes and use slip-fit connections. I'll never use a 3-bolt flange y-pipe again as they will always tend to leak. Not to mention you lose ground clearance as well. I lived with the leak for awhile as it wasn't that bad.

If you don't plan to remove the headers any time soon, just take it to an exhaust shop and have them cut off the flanges and weld the headers to the y-pipe.

Cutting a y-pipe in the future and re-welding it again is not that big of a deal. My buddies y-pipe has be hacked and re-welded multiple times. Takes just a minute and a sawzall to remove the y-pipe and a few quick welds to put it back up.
